suspension rattle (fr. right)

What is your question?

i replaced the control arm,struts,strut mount&bearings,inspected the wheel bearing.. it was good! i get a rattle from the front right wheel assembly, even with very little effort. it sounds so much like the ball joint or bad strut. i was convinced i got a bad strut, brought it part back and got a new one (KYB GR-2)still the rattle lives! the inner tie rods could be replaced, but the rattle happens so easily like how can i not find the worn part. its killing me.i want to replace the axle but its not the classic clicking when turning. if i tap the gas enough to get wheel spin it makes the rattle.i did buy the control arm from a used parts dealer, before i installed it i checked to ensure the ball joint was still tight. again, it makes the rattle at low speeds, at like 40mph or higher it all seems tight. what comes to mind is the cv joint. at higher volocity it goes away. i slow down... rattle ratttle HELP.. im ready to get rid of the car at this point. oh, ive been a gear head since i was 14. im pretty mechanically inclined , so ive check the obvious.

danddon Jan 14, 2011

This sounds like a strut bearing noise, it is a very annoying rattling type of sound. When struts are replaced, the strut bearings should replaced as well. Also, make SURE that they are indexed correctly or even new bearings will rattle.

user69083on Jan 14, 2011

Sounds like maybe the sway bar bushings are worn out. You don't mention them but thay are a typical cause for a rattle, pretty loud, too. My truck has worn out swaybar bushings and it sounds like jingle bells on any bump. I should fix those, I guess.. Good answer, too, dandd..
